Farewell to Fredo—the View South of the Border
By Scott Horton Harper's

Today I came across an editorial in Mexico City’s La Jornada....The
piece’s title is “Gonzales and the end of justice in the U.S.” Here are
some clips:

    The relief provoked by the news of Alberto Gonzales’
    resignation from the U.S. Department of Justice is insufficient
    to overcome the tremendous destruction wrought by that
    public official on our neighbor to the north’s system of justice,
    on individual liberties and guarantees, and on the cause
    human rights. First, as legal counsel to George W. Bush and
    later as Attorney General, Gonzales—the first U.S. citizen of
    Mexican origin to hold that position—engineered the biggest
    rollback of the institutional protections and democracy in that
    country in decades, and it will take much time and legislative
    work to repair the vast legal regression he has caused.
